The States
Nine states make up the Empire, stretching from the Ohio River in the west to the Delaware in the east, from the Finger Lakes in the north to the Mason-Dixon Line in the south: an area of more than fifty thousand square miles.
Nine states, each with its own history, its own geography and culture, united in an Imperial federation.
Progenbund with its placid lakeshore, Etvald with its vast forests, the mountain fastness of Grønbjerg and the Ostberg coal country; the fertile valleys of Niava and Rosemarcos, the bustling cityscape of Brudersport and the wild mountain ridges of Kalmont, and royal Triparia of the three shining rivers.
Together they are Septempontia, the Land of Seven Bridges, an Empire forged in the crucible of history; together, they strive toward a glorious future.
